Output 2096e757ea2c440f96d4c90333c4e537c95c27d3680f2194153e28a6ca453d9e:0

value
527129603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 634bd84efe9580a17853142806b1657f672912cd OP_EQUALVERIFY OP_CHECKSIG
address
1A42kntFGtjUJrjPcKLtgrFyvfGJU8eVVe
transaction
2096e757ea2c440f96d4c90333c4e537c95c27d3680f2194153e28a6ca453d9e
spent
true